The Highways Agency ramp metering pilot scheme.

Abstract

The Highways Agency has installed ramp metering signals at six sites on the M27 and M3 that have characteristics that are typical of conditions on the national motorway network. All six sites are now operational. The Pilot Scheme has the following objectives: (1) to demonstrate the effects of ramp metering systems layouts and control strategies; (2) to produce a model scheme appraisal; and (3) to develop standards, specifications and advice notes for a possible national implementation programme. The effects of the scheme are being monitored by detector loops on the main carriageway and slip roads, by CCTV cameras and analysis of accident records. A limited number of signal and control strategies are being evaluated at a specially equipped site. Results from this site combined with observations from the standard sites will be compared with two `control' sites and used to develop standards for the national `roll-out' programme. The paper includes: (1) Highways Agency background in network management; (2) review of ramp metering in Europe, USA and UK; (3) development of the Pilot Scheme; (4) design of layouts and control strategies; (5) review of off road trials; (6) monitoring and data acquisition strategies; (7) definition of assessment parameters; (8) driver attitude and behaviour studies; and (9) early operational results. The design team is led by Owen Williams Consultants with MVA Limited, the Transport Research Laboratory (TRL) and IPL.
